The temper tantrum that triggered Farage's by-election

The News Agents

Tuesday, 7 July 2026 - 32 minutes

Nigel Farage says he's "never been angrier in his life". He's accusing the media of intimidating his family. He's claimed standards are being weaponised to go after him. And for that, he's asking the people of Clacton to stomach a by-election and re-elect him as their MP. Farage is framing it as a 'People vs The Establishment' contest - but is it more of a smokescreen to move the conversation away from the growing questions around his finances?

Will the gamble work? And will it actually solve anything for Farage - or is this a Trumpian tactic taken from a point of weakness?
